  • Patent number: 6358217
    Abstract: The biopsy needle device has an axially elongated stylet and a cannula coaxially disposed thereabout, the stylet and cannula being mounted on stylet and cannula bases that are slidably mounted within a cavity of an elongate housing. The cavity also contains a spring-loaded firing mechanism for firing the stylet and cannula for taking a tissue sample from a patient. The stylet base contains a safety stylet latch lever and a firing stylet latch lever for retaining the stylet in the first, retracted position until released. The cannula base includes a safety cannula latch lever and a locking cylinder for retaining the cannula base in the first retracted position until released. Once the safety and firing stylet latch levers have been released, the stylet base advances to contact a finger of the stop pad, thereby releasing the safety cannula latch lever. The tissue of the patient prolapses into a side-facing notch of the advancing stylet.

  • Patent number: 5172702
    Abstract: Soft tissue biopsy apparatus (10) for obtaining a tissue specimen. An elongate housing (12) has an opening (20) at one end (14). A hollow cannula (26) is positioned within the housing, is reciprocally movable therewithin, and one end (28) of the needle extends through the opening for insertion into tissue (T) from which a specimen is to be taken. A needle (44) is positioned within the cannula, is reciprocally movable therewithin, and also has an end (46) extending through the opening for insertion into the tissue. This needle has a recess (50) adjacent its outer end in which a tissue specimen is captured. The needle is connected to a slide (68) by which the needle is moved independently of the cannula. A sleeve (110) installed over the housing is manually operable to move the slide to a selected and cocked position prior to insertion of the cannula/needle into the tissue. Movement of the slide moves the second needle from a first position to a second position while the cannula remains stationary.

  • Patent number: 4468266
    Abstract: A continuously operating bead filler assembly system for forming filler material on top of a tire bead includes a multiple station assembly machine having at least one station for placing the bead and positioning the filler material in cylindrical form adjacent the bead and at least one station for forming and rotating the filler material on top of the bead. The multiple station assembly machine is used in conjunction with a rubber extruder, which continuously extrudes the filler material onto an accumulator, which delivers the filler material to a cutting and measuring device which cuts the filler material in predetermined lengths for deposit of the filler material in cylindrical form onto accumulator station.

  • Patent number: 4309235
    Abstract: A retractable bead setter assembly of the present invention for use with a tire building machine is comprised of a tire bead placing and end ply turn-up bag pusher means having a plurality of first segment elements movable radially therein and a plurality of alternately spaced second segment elements movable both radially and axially. The bead portion of the bead and filler material is positioned adjacent to the first segment elements and firmly gripped between the first and second segment element. The tire bead placing and end ply turn-up bag pusher means is axially moved inwardly to an inward bead set position perpendicular to the axis of rotation of the tire building machine and the clamp lock means is expanded radially to lock the tire carcass material to the bead.
